About Berkeley
Berkeley is a suburb of Wollongong in the Illawarra region of New South Wales, located 92 kilometres south of Sydney and 10 kilometres south of Wollongong CBD. With a population of around 7,800, it sits on the northern shore of Lake Illawarra. Originally a farming community, Berkeley was developed in the 1950s and 1960s primarily as a public housing area to address the region's post-war housing shortage. The suburb has a working-class character with an increasingly diverse community.
Berkeley offers affordable living with scenic lakeside surroundings. Residents enjoy access to Lake Illawarra for fishing, boating, and walking along the foreshore. The suburb has local shops at Berkeley Village, several primary schools, and community facilities including Berkeley Community Centre. Families and first-home buyers are drawn to the area for its affordability compared to surrounding suburbs. Nearby Illawarra Escarpment walking trails and the lake foreshore provide outdoor recreation options.
Berkeley falls under postcode 2506 and is governed by Wollongong Council (LGA). For state elections, residents vote in the Wollongong electorate.
